The image displays an outdoor scene in Jos, Nigeria, featuring a weathered religious statue positioned against a concrete wall. The central subject is a severely eroded standing statue, estimated to be approximately human height, depicting a robed figure. Its upper torso and head show extensive material degradation, revealing a rough, dark brown, granular core, while portions of lighter, possibly white, original material or paint remain on the lower drapery. A distinct shadow of the statue is cast upon the wall to its left. Behind the statue is a light tan-colored concrete wall, exhibiting a rough, aged texture. Two circular red spray-painted markings are visible on the wall's surface, one to the left and one to the right of the statue. Along the top of this wall, multiple coils of metallic razor wire are installed, extending across the frame. Above the wall, the sky is clear blue with sparse white cloud formations. The ground surrounding the base of the statue and extending into the foreground is covered with unkempt vegetation, including a mix of green weeds, grasses, and a denser clump of broad-leafed green plants immediately to the statue's right.
